This illustration, created by Terence Teo, depicts Uganda’s population density on a three-dimensional map. To do this, Terence has extracted the data available at Kontur Population, using which it generates, via a programme, columns whose height represents the population density at each point.
This map of Uganda shows the overall prominence of the capital, Kampala, and its metropolitan area, in the north-western part of Lake Victoria. Other major cities that stand out on the map are Gulu, in the north; Lira, in the centre; and Mbarara, in the south-west.
